Nanotechnology is revolutionizing the energy sector by enhancing the efficiency and scalability of energy storage systems and solar cells. This workshop dives into the fundamental principles of nanomaterials, exploring how they are utilized in creating high-performance batteries and next-generation solar technologies.
Through interactive sessions and case studies, participants will gain insights into nanostructures, quantum dots, and hybrid materials, focusing on their implementation in renewable energy. The program also highlights future innovations like perovskite solar cells and advanced lithium-sulfur batteries, offering a roadmap for sustainable energy transitions.
The workshop aims to provide a comprehensive understanding of the transformative impact of nanotechnology on energy storage and solar cell technologies. Through interactive sessions, demonstrations and discussions, attendees will gain insights into the role of nanomaterials in enhancing energy efficiency and device performance. The workshop emphasizes practical knowledge, including fabrication and characterization techniques, while exploring cutting-edge advancements in solar energy. A brief introduction to AI/ML highlights its potential in material design and optimization for future energy applications. This experience will equip students and researchers with the skills and knowledge of energy solutions and innovative nanotechnological advancements.
